
Celtics’ Payton Pritchard drops 92 points in Portland Pro-Am game after leaving Summer League for excused absence (92 PTS, 8 REB, 3 AST).
While the Celtics’ Payton Pritchard is done dropping buckets at Summer League, he was busy dropping loftier numbers in the Portland Pro-Am Summer League. In a high-scoring game, Pritchard put up a whopping 92 points to lift his team to a 165-163 win.
Pritchard’s team faced Mike James, who most recently played for the Nets, as the guard put up 63 points (63 PTS, 7 REB, 6 AST).
Pritchard’s last game with the C’s in Las Vegas was on Thursday. He wasn’t present in practice Friday as Celtics coach Joe Mazzulla said Pritchard left after a team-excused absence because of a “prior engagement.”
Pritchard finished Summer League averaging 20.3 points and 8.7 assists per game on 57.7% 3-point shooting.
